Microwave Moisture Analyzers

Moisture is a critical factor in determining the quality and shelf life of various materials, from food products to pharmaceuticals and building materials. Accurate and rapid moisture measurement is essential for ensuring product consistency, preventing spoilage, and assessing the extent of water damage.

Equipment for Moisture Analysis

Microwave moisture analyzers are specialized instruments designed to measure the moisture content of materials. They utilize microwave technology to determine the amount of water present in a sample without causing significant damage.

  • Microwave Moisture Analyzers: These analyzers use microwaves to measure moisture content. Microwaves are absorbed by water molecules, resulting in heating and a loss of mass that can be measured and converted into moisture content.

Applications of Microwave Moisture Analyzers

Microwave moisture analyzers are widely used in various industries and applications:

  • Food Industry: Moisture analysis is crucial for ensuring food quality, freshness, and shelf life.
  • Pharmaceutical Industry: Moisture content is essential for maintaining the stability, efficacy, and safety of pharmaceutical products.
  • Building Industry: Assessing water damage in building materials, such as drywall and wood, is critical for determining the extent of damage and making appropriate repairs.

Advantages of Microwave Moisture Analyzers

  • Rapid and Accurate: Microwave analyzers provide quick and precise moisture measurements, usually in a matter of minutes.
  • Non-Destructive: They do not require sample preparation or damage the material being tested, making them suitable for a wide range of applications.
  • Versatile: Microwave moisture analyzers can be used on a variety of materials, from powders to liquids and solids.
